Chelsea Approves £20m Forward Transfer After Intense Battle

Share this

Ipswich Town are closing in on a significant £20 million deal for Chelsea forward Omari Hutchinson, who played a key role in their promotion to the Premier League last season.

Despite strong interest from Stuttgart, Ipswich Town is leading the race to sign the talented Jamaica international. Hutchinson spent last season on loan with Ipswich, where he scored 11 goals, including a crucial one in the 2-0 victory over Huddersfield that secured their Premier League promotion.

The 20-year-old forward has expressed a desire to continue working under Ipswich manager Kieran McKenna, whose guidance was instrumental in Hutchinson’s successful loan spell. This relationship has been a major factor in Hutchinson’s decision to make the move permanent.

Chelsea recently extended Hutchinson’s contract until 2026, allowing them to command a substantial fee for his transfer. Hutchinson, who spent four years in Chelsea’s academy, also developed his skills at Charlton and Arsenal before returning to Chelsea in 2022.

With new head coach Enzo Maresca looking to reshape the Chelsea squad, Hutchinson has been made available for a transfer. Ipswich Town are now poised to finalize the deal, bringing the promising forward back to Portman Road as they prepare for their first Premier League campaign in 22 years.
